What is a jumbo loan? 

A jumbo loan is a type of mortgage that exceeds the conforming loan limits set by the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A). As a result, these loans are not eligible to be purchased by Fannie Mae or Freddie Mac, the government-sponsored entities that buy and securitize mortgages. This means that jumbo loans are often used for purchasing luxury homes or properties in high-cost areas, like many neighborhoods in Costa Mesa.

How much down payment do you need for a jumbo loan?

While conventional loans often allow for lower down payment options, jumbo loans typically require a more substantial down payment. This usually ranges from 10% to 20% of the loan amount. While it may require some extra saving, a larger down payment can also help you secure better financing terms. It’s crucial to assess your financial situation and determine how much you can comfortably put down without compromising your financial stability.

When applying for a jumbo loan, lenders will closely examine your financial profile. This includes your credit score, income, debt-to-income (DTI) ratio, and overall financial health. To qualify for a jumbo loan, most lenders prefer a credit score of at least 700. Maintaining a strong credit score and a low DTI ratio can significantly improve your chances of approval. To enhance your profile, consider paying off existing debts and ensuring your credit reports are accurate.

Interest rates for jumbo loans may differ from those of conforming loans. They can sometimes be slightly higher, but this is not universally true. Rates can vary based on a variety of factors, including your creditworthiness, down payment, and the specific lender you choose. Because these loans are not backed by government entities, lenders may have more flexibility in setting their rates. One common misconception about jumbo loans is that they are only available for luxury properties. While many buyers utilize them for high-end homes, jumbo loans can also be used for other types of properties, including single-family homes, multi-family residences, and even certain condos. As you explore the possibility of obtaining a jumbo loan, it’s also essential to consider the long-term implications. This type of loan typically comes with a fixed or adjustable interest rate. A fixed-rate jumbo loan offers stability, allowing you to lock in your interest rate for the life of the loan. On the other hand, an adjustable-rate jumbo loan may start with a lower interest rate, but it can fluctuate over time. Understanding which option aligns best with your financial goals is vital.
